Basic device-alias question - Multi WWPN device-alias possible ?

Hi All

I've had a google but I can't find the answer to this....

I normally use device-aliases which map a friendly name to one wwpn.

Is it possible for the device-alias to contain MORE THAN ONE wwpn? for example

FabricA/zone A_1

->server_hbaA

->storage_port_group_1

 

where server_hbaA maps to a single WWPN for the server's HBA

and storage_port_group_1 maps to a list of WWPN that represent a number of ports on a storage array. 

 

The zone only contains 2 aliases but one of the aliases is multiple-wwpn. Gives us a single initiator->multi target zone.

I haven't got access to an MDS at the moment to test on.  You can do this on Brocade so I would like to know if it's the on cisco nx-os.

Hello Wertert

 

Best way to do Single initiator and Multi Target mapping is to follow smart zoning concepts, this way you can reduce zone count over the fabric. Any type of zoning can be created with wwn's/device-alias/fc-alias.. where as there is only one device-alias poer wwns, vice versa
